예제 #1
0
        private void Hapus_Click(object sender, EventArgs e)
        {
            DialogResult dialog = MessageBox.Show("Yakin ?", "Warning", MessageBoxButtons.YesNo, MessageBoxIcon.Warning);

            if (dialog == DialogResult.Yes)
            {
                SalesheadsModel salesheads = (SalesheadsModel)SHBS.Current;
                SHXpCollection.Remove(salesheads);
                salesheads.Delete();
                SHUOW.CommitChanges();
            }
        }
예제 #2
0
        private void Simpan_Click(object sender, EventArgs e)
        {
            if (!validator.Validate())
            {
                return;
            }

            SalesheadsModel salesheads = (SalesheadsModel)SHBS.Current;

            salesheads.karyawanId      = k_coll.FirstOrDefault(k => k.id == Convert.ToInt64(karyawanid.EditValue));
            salesheads.branchManagerId = b_coll.FirstOrDefault(b => b.id == Convert.ToInt64(branchmanagerid.EditValue));
            if (salesheads.createdAt == null)
            {
                salesheads.createdAt = DateTime.Now;
            }
            salesheads.updatedAt = DateTime.Now;
            salesheads.Save();
            SHXpCollection.Add(salesheads);
            SHUOW.CommitChanges();
            SHBS.EndEdit();

            ViewState();
        }